Essential Ingredients

Here’s what you’ll need to make this delicious dish:

  • Fresh Strawberries: Use ripe strawberries for maximum sweetness; frozen ones can work but may alter texture slightly.

  • Rhubarb: Look for firm stalks; avoid any that appear wilted or overly fibrous.

  • Granulated Sugar: This will balance out rhubarb’s natural tartness; adjust according to taste.

  • All-Purpose Flour: Essential for both crust and filling; measure carefully to ensure the right texture.

  • Butter: Use unsalted butter for better control over saltiness; it adds rich flavor to the crust.

  • Eggs: Fresh eggs help bind everything together and create a lovely custard-like filling.

  • Vanilla Extract: A splash enhances sweetness and brings all flavors together beautifully.

  • Baking Powder: This helps give the bars some lift; be sure it’s fresh for best results.

How to Make Strawberry Rhubarb Bars

Prepare Your Oven and Pan: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ease an 8×8-inch baking pan with nonstick spray for easy removal later.

Create the Crust Mixture: In a large bowl, mix together flour, sugar, and softened butter until crumbly. You want it to resemble sandy pebbles—trust me on this!

Press the Crust into the Pan: Take about two-thirds of your crust mixture and press it evenly into the bottom of your prepared baking pan. It should be compact enough to hold its shape but not too dense.

Prepare the Filling: In another bowl, combine diced strawberries and rhubarb with sugar and vanilla extract. Let this sit for about 10 minutes so those juices can mingle and create magic!

Add Filling & Top with Remaining Crust: Pour fruit mixture over crust in the pan. Sprinkle remaining crust mixture evenly on top—don’t worry if some fruit peeks through; it’s like nature’s confetti!

Bake Until Golden Brown: Bake in preheated oven for 35-40 minutes until topping is golden brown and filling is bubbly. You’ll know it’s done when your kitchen smells like summer!

Let these beauties cool completely before cutting them into squares—trust me; patience is key! They’ll slice beautifully when chilled.

Storing & Reheating

Store your Strawberry Rhubarb Bars in an airtight container at room temperature for up to three days. For longer storage, refrigerate them for up to a week, enjoying them chilled or at room temperature.

FAQ

Can I use frozen strawberries and rhubarb for Strawberry Rhubarb Bars?

Yes, but make sure to thaw and drain excess liquid before using them.

How do I know when my bars are done baking?

The edges should be golden brown, and the center should be slightly jiggly when you remove them from the oven.

What can I serve with Strawberry Rhubarb Bars?

These bars pair wonderfully with whipped cream or a scoop of vanilla ice cream for extra indulgence.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1/2 cup granulated sugar
  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ter (softened)
  • 1 cup fresh strawberries (diced)
  • 1 cup rhubarb (diced)
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1 tsp baking powder

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ease an 8×8-inch baking pan.
  2. In a bowl, mix flour, sugar, and butter until crumbly. Press two-thirds into the pan.
  3. In another bowl, combine strawberries, rhubarb, sugar, and vanilla; let sit for 10 minutes.
  4. Pour filling over crust and sprinkle remaining crust mixture on top.
  5. Bake for 35-40 minutes until golden brown and bubbly. Cool completely before cutting.
